Rockwall Holiday Cleaning Checklist: Room by Room
Entryway: Creating a Warm Welcome
The entryway is your home’s first impression. Whether guests are arriving from nearby Heath or traveling from Dallas, this area sets the tone.
-
Sweep and mop floors or vacuum rugs.
-
Wipe down doors, knobs, and switch plates.
-
Place a sturdy doormat inside and outside.
-
Declutter shoes, coats, and bags.
-
Add a seasonal touch with wreaths or festive décor.

Living Room: The Heart of Holiday Gatherings
This is where guests relax, chat, and exchange gifts—making cleanliness essential.
-
Dust surfaces, electronics, and décor.
-
Vacuum carpets and upholstery.
-
Wash throw blankets and pillow covers.
-
Clear clutter from coffee tables and shelves.
-
Add subtle seasonal scents (candles or diffusers).

Kitchen: The Center of Holiday Festivities
From Thanksgiving turkeys to Christmas cookies, the kitchen is often the busiest room during the holidays.
-
Wipe down countertops, cabinets, and appliances.
-
Clean the refrigerator, removing expired food.
-
Polish stainless steel appliances.
-
Mop floors and disinfect high-touch areas.
-
Take out trash and recycling before guests arrive.

Dining Room: Preparing for Holiday Meals
Guests will gather here for meals and celebrations, so presentation is everything.
-
Dust the dining table, chairs, and light fixtures.
-
Polish glassware and silverware.
-
Wash or press table linens.
-
Vacuum or mop floors.
-
Add a festive centerpiece for seasonal cheer.
Guest Bathrooms: Small Spaces with Big Impact
Guests always notice bathrooms, and a dirty one can overshadow an otherwise spotless home.
-
Scrub sinks, toilets, and tubs.
-
Wipe mirrors and counters.
-
Replace hand towels and restock toiletries.
-
Empty trash cans.
-
Add fresh scents with candles or air fresheners.

Guest Rooms: Comfort Beyond Cleanliness
If guests are staying overnight, comfort and cleanliness should extend to sleeping spaces.
-
Change bed linens and pillowcases.
-
Dust surfaces and lamps.
-
Vacuum carpets or mop hardwood floors.
-
Provide extra blankets and pillows.
-
Clear closet or drawer space for visitors.
Additional High-Traffic Areas
-
Hallways: Vacuum runners, dust baseboards.
-
Staircases: Wipe banisters, remove debris.
-
Outdoor Spaces: Sweep porches, clean outdoor seating.
Time-Saving Holiday Cleaning Strategies
Break Tasks into Manageable Chunks
Tackle one room per day in the week leading up to your event rather than trying to clean everything at once.
Prioritize Guest-Visible Areas
Focus on entryways, bathrooms, kitchens, and living spaces where guests will spend the most time.
